We have enjoyed Vicki Biltz description of Townsend's warbler at her feeder
recently. In January a Townsend was sighted on Vancouver Island in the Juan
de Fuca Strait. For the last three weeks I have been been tracking a
Townsend warbler on Salt Spring Island BC. Initially , it was calling from
the undergrowth on Island View Rd. This week it has been flying and calling
in the canopy for about 100 meters of the same road(Broadleaf Maple and
Cedar).

Early this morning I was surprised by the rhythmic calls of a Virginia Rail
at a small marsh , at the beginning of Sky Valley Rd. I have no idea whether
it wintered here, or is just returning. I had to go back again at lunchtime
to confirrm the call.
